## Further reading

So you've met Tidybranch, our stale-branch cleanup bot. It runs nightly, flags branches untouched for 90 days, and nags the owner twice before deleting. Most questions new folks have — exemption labels, how to restore a deleted branch, why the bot skips release branches — are already answered. The full FAQ and config reference live on the team wiki page.

wiki page, baguf-kahap: https://confluence.tolvaqsys.internal/browse/display/projects/8d5f528f

Hi, welcome to the Quillhaven on-call rotation. Quick note on the Lanternbox kiosk app: it runs a watchdog process that restarts the UI if it freezes for more than 90 seconds. Most pages you'll get are the watchdog firing repeatedly, which usually means a stuck peripheral rather than the app itself. Don't restart the whole kiosk unless the watchdog itself has died. The triage steps and escalation thresholds are documented on this internal page.

runbook for haduf-tadup: https://confluence.tolvaqsys.internal/display/display/display/8e81e604

Hi team,

Before I hand off the 3.2 release, please note the humidity sensor drift reported on Verdana controllers in the Elmbrook trial site. Drift exceeds 4% after roughly ten days of continuous operation; firmware 3.2.1 adds an automatic recalibration cycle every 72 hours. Support should advise growers to install 3.2.1 and trigger a manual recalibration once. The hotfix bundle must be verified before distribution, so I'm including the signing key used for the 3.2.1 packages below.

release key, fahof-yagap: bky3_m5d

The Millbrook transcoding farm runs worker pods that pull jobs from the Fernley queue and write renditions to cold storage. Maintainers should know that workers are stateless; all tuning lives in `farm.env`, including concurrency caps and codec presets. Each worker authenticates to the queue broker with a shared secret, which must appear in that file on the next line.

vault entry, fadup-tagag: RELAY_SECRET8=2fd92179